on which two dates could all the locations on earth have equal hours of day and night?


Sagot :

These dates are on approximately September 23rd and March 21st so during Spring and Fall. 

The date in which all locations can have hours of day and night that are globally equal are September 23rd and March 21st.

What happens on September 23rd and March 21st?

On these dates, the Earth's position is such that the equator experiences direct rays falling on it from the sun.

As a result, all locations around the Earth will receive equal hours of day and night. They call this, the "Equinox."
